What is Skintok?
Skintok is a vibrant community on TikTok that has rapidly gained popularity, particularly among skincare enthusiasts. The term “Skintok” signifies a unique trend emerging within the TikTok platform, focusing primarily on all things skincare. It serves as an online hub for individuals passionate about skincare routines. It is also for those interested in product discoveries and personal experiences related to skin health. This phenomenon started due to the growing demand for authentic advice and recommendations. The skincare industry often feels saturated with commercialized beauty marketing.
The origins of Skintok can be traced back to users who started sharing their skincare journeys using the hashtag #Skintok. Creating and sharing short videos is easy. This allowed individuals to effectively show their routines. They discussed product efficacy and offered honest reviews. This grassroots approach fostered a sense of community. Users found common ground in their struggles. They also shared triumphs linked to skincare.
What sets Skintok apart from traditional beauty content on social media is its emphasis on authenticity. Instead of polished advertisements featuring unattainably flawless models, Skintok promotes real-life experiences and results. Content creators often share their skin issues, the products they’ve tried, and tips on how to achieve desired results. Users appreciate this transparency, as it encourages open dialogue regarding skincare practices and product effectiveness. As a result, Skintok has become a vital resource. It helps those seeking to enhance their skincare knowledge. Users can also discover new products tailored to their needs.
In essence, Skintok embodies a cultural shift towards valuing personal experiences and authenticity in skincare discussions. Its rise signifies a change in consumer preferences, prioritizing genuine content and connections over traditional advertising methods.
The rise of Skintok has significantly reshaped the landscape of skincare trends. It harnesses the power of social media to disseminate information quickly and broadly. Users share their skincare journeys through posts and videos. These specific products and routines gain massive visibility and lead to viral sensations within the beauty community. One notable example of this phenomenon is the popularity of products infused with hyaluronic acid. Retinol products have also surged in consumer interest due to educational content shared on Skintok.
Moreover, unique skincare routines have emerged, capturing the attention of the audience. For instance, the K-beauty ten-step routine has reclaimed popularity through Skintok, with influencers outlining each step’s benefits and efficacy. Such detailed guidance contributes to the viral nature of these routines. It enhances their perceived authenticity. This detail engages audiences and prompts them to invest in specific products touted as essential. This phenomenon shows how platforms like Skintok empower users. They curate their skincare regimen based on peer recommendations. This approach is different from traditional advertising.

Navigating the Skintok Community: Pros and Cons
The Skintok community has emerged as a significant force in shaping skincare trends. It provides a platform where enthusiasts can share knowledge and experiences. One of the primary advantages of engaging with this community is access to a wealth of skincare knowledge. Users often exchange tips and advice based on personal experiences. This exchange allows individuals to discover products tailored to specific skin types and concerns. This collective wisdom offers many benefits. It is especially helpful for those who feel overwhelmed by the myriad of options available in the market.
Moreover, the Skintok community fosters support among its members. Users often find solace in sharing their skincare journeys, whether they are struggling with specific issues or celebrating improvements. This sense of camaraderie can enhance the overall experience. It creates a positive environment where members encourage each other to explore new products and routines.
Nonetheless, there are potential downsides to engaging with the Skintok community. Misinformation can spread rapidly, with trends often promoted without thorough evidence or scientific backing. What works for one individual is not suitable for another due to varying skin types and conditions. Thus, users must approach the advice shared within the community with discernment. They should conduct their own research before trying new products.
Another downside is the relentless pressure to keep up with the latest trends and product launches. The rapid pace of new recommendations can lead to consumer fatigue. Users feel compelled to invest in items that do not align with their skin’s needs. This behavior can create an unhealthy relationship with skincare. The joy of nurturing one’s skin is overshadowed by the anxiety of needing to constantly update one’s routine.
In light of these points, real-life anecdotes from Skintok users illustrate the dual nature of the community. While many have benefited from shared insights, others have faced challenges related to misinformation and consumer pressure. As individuals navigate the Skintok landscape, balancing both pros and cons will be essential to fostering a fulfilling skincare journey.
